Requirements
  • A high school diploma or General Educational Development credential with relevant experience is required.
  • A current Massachusetts license as a Licensed Practical Nurse or Registered Nurse is required.
  • One year of experience working with individuals served by the Massachusetts Department of Developmental Services is required.
  • A valid driver's license and good driving record are required.
Responsibilities
  • Assess and coordinate healthcare services for individuals, ensuring timely follow-up and communication with relevant Seven Hills Community Services staff.
  • Assist and transport individuals to medical appointments in accordance with Department of Developmental Services standards.
  • Document all nursing interventions, medical updates, and care changes in electronic health records.
  • Maintain and review medication and treatment orders; monitor for side effects and report concerns to appropriate personnel.
  • Support Individual Service Plan implementation by understanding and monitoring relevant care components, including behavior plans, hygiene, and self-medication.
  • Train staff on medication policies and procedures.
  • Ensure health records are accurate and compliant with Department of Developmental Services regulations.
  • Communicate medical updates and treatment plans to residential and day program staff.
  • Maintain safety standards and monitor for compliance across settings.
  • Collaborate with the Health Care Director or program Registered Nurse for supervision and clinical guidance.
  • Participate in staff meetings and mandatory in-service training.
  • Uphold agency policies and maintain professionalism, confidentiality, and respect.
  • Foster a supportive and cooperative team environment.
  • Perform additional duties as assigned by the Health Care Director or Registered Nurse.
Desired Qualifications
  • A Bachelor of Arts degree is preferred.
  • Proficiency in basic computer skills is preferred.
  • Medication Administration Program certification is preferred.

Seven Hills Foundation provides integrated clinical, educational, and community-based supports for children and adults with disabilities and other life challenges across 160 locations in Massachusetts and Rhode Island, employing more than 3,600 professionals. Its services are delivered by a professional team through a network of sites and eleven affiliates, offering a continuum of care coordinated by ongoing strategic planning led by the President & CEO. The organization differentiates itself through its scale and seamless integration across multiple locations and affiliates, a focus on empowerment and professional service models, and active public policy advocacy. Its goal is to empower individuals toward the highest level of personal well-being and independence while identifying unmet community needs and promoting dignified public policies.

Worcester nonprofits team up to launch $1.1M child care business incubator.

Worcester nonprofits team up to launch $1.1M child care business incubator. April 7, 2026 Seven Hills Foundation and Affiliates, the Guild of St. Agnes, and The Health Foundation of Central Massachusetts have partnered to launch a new $1.1-million incubator space in Worcester designed to help child care providers launch their own businesses. The Family Childcare Success Project incubator is the first of its kind in Central Massachusetts, according to the three Worcester-based nonprofits. The incubator aims to provide resources and training for those interested in launching their own child care businesses while providing on-site care for area families, with a capacity of 20 children. Participants will have up to two years to build their businesses while operating from the space while they develop their client base and work toward establishing a permanent location. The incubator will operate from two classroom spaces at an existing child care center operated by the Guild at 129 Granite St. The project was launched with $1.1 million from The Health Foundation's Synergy Initiative, which provides funding for projects targeting community-identified health issues in Central Massachusetts. Seven Hills Foundation and Affiliates is the largest human services nonprofit in Central Massachusetts, with $466 million in revenue and 1,923 local employees, according to information provided to the WBJ Research Department. The Health Foundation is the seventh largest grant-making foundation and nonprofit in the region, with $88.25 million in assets. The Guild of St. Agnes generates $33 million in annual and has $17 million in assets, according to nonprofit financial tracker Guidestar.
